Testerman Player of the Year, Fenisey Coach of the Year in USA South

The USA South Conference announced their all-conference awards on Wednesday, and Trevor Testerman was named USA South Baseball Player of the Year while head coach Chris Fenisey was named USA South Baseball Coach of the Year. 

Testerman is just the third player in program history to be named Player of the Year. Testerman dominated the conference all year long, leading the league in batting average, home runs, RBI, slugging, on-base percentage, and tied in triples. In conference play, Testerman hit a whopping .548 with 14 home runs and 49 RBI. 

Testerman broke multiple single-season program records, including home runs, batting average, RBI, and slugging. He also broke the USA South record for home runs in a game with four on March 21 against Pfeiffer.

Fenisey is just the second different coach to win Coach of the Year in program history, joining Scott Rash (twice) as the only two coaches to do so. Fenisey led the program to their first regular season conference title in program history in 2026, while also surpassing the 100-win mark in his career. Fenisey currently holds the highest win percentage for a head coach in the program's history.

Fenisey said on winning Coach of the Year, "It is an honor to be named Coach of the Year in the USA South. It is a testament to how great our coaching staff is and how special our players are. This group of coaches and players work extremely hard and I'm beyond proud of what they've accomplished."

The team will host the first round of the conference tournament beginning Thursday at Ted Leonard Park as they look for their second conference tournament championship in program history.
